Internally, we did an "R Programming Study Group" using Thomas Lumley's excellent slides
http://faculty.washington.edu/tlumley/Rcourse/ over 2 1/2 weeks. Individual success depended on individual motivation. The couple of folks that needed to come up to speed quickly did so. I broke Thomas's course into 7 sections. Assigned sections every other day (Mon, Wed, Fri, ...). We used our internal wiki to exchange questions, commnts, hints, etc. Our need was really R programming. If your needs are more statistical focused, you could use one of introductory texts. -- HTH, Jim Porzak Loyalty Matrix Inc.
